Practical tips for measuring and fitting

When diving into the world of online suit shopping, mastering the online suit fitting guide is crucial. Proper measurement is the foundation of finding the right fit for suits. Start by measuring key areas: the chest, waist, and inseam. Use a flexible tape measure for accuracy, ensuring it's snug but not tight. The chest measurement should be taken around the broadest part, while the waist is measured above the hips. The inseam runs from the crotch to the ankle bone.

Key measurements to take

Understanding how to measure for a suit is vital. Shoulders, one of the most challenging areas to alter, should fit well naturally. Measure from the tip of one shoulder to the other across the back. The sleeve length should fall to the wrist bone, allowing a quarter-inch of shirt cuff to show. For those unsure, fancy-dress-shop.uk offers resources that simplify this process.

Understanding suit cuts and fits

Different suit cuts cater to various body types. Slim fit suits are tailored for a snug fit, modern fit offers a balance between slim and traditional, while classic fit provides a looser silhouette. Knowing your body shape helps in finding the right fit for suits that enhance your style.

Choosing the right suit style and fabric

Selecting stylish suit options involves a keen understanding of both suit styles and fabric choices. For those navigating seasonal changes, the best fabric for suits can greatly enhance comfort and appearance. Wool remains a top choice for colder months due to its warmth and durability. In contrast, linen and cotton are ideal for summer, offering breathability and a lighter feel.

Choosing the right suit style is equally important. Different body types benefit from various cuts; slim fit suits accentuate a lean physique, while classic fit suits provide comfort for broader frames. The modern fit strikes a balance, offering a tailored look without being overly snug.

When it comes to popular color choices for suits, navy and charcoal are versatile and timeless, suitable for most occasions. For those seeking a bolder statement, burgundy or olive can add a touch of individuality. Accessories and final touches

When styling a suit, choosing the right accessories for suits online can elevate your look from good to great. A tie should complement the suit's colour and pattern, with classic silk ties being a versatile choice. For shoes, opt for leather options like Oxfords or Derbies in black or brown, depending on the suit's tone and formality. These elements are crucial in understanding how to style a suit effectively.

Grooming and personal care are equally important. Clean, well-maintained hair and nails enhance your overall appearance. Ensure facial hair is neatly trimmed to maintain a polished look. These details align with proper suit etiquette for occasions, ensuring you present yourself impeccably.

Avoid common mistakes when accessorizing a suit, such as overloading on jewellery or mismatching colours. Less is often more; focus on subtlety and cohesion. A pocket square can add flair, but it should harmonize with your tie, not compete with it.
